    You ARE explaining it. You have a down draft venting. No it isn't UNSAFE to put a light over the cook top. The pop up hood is supposed to be running when you cook, and help minimize grease. They are not particularly effective, but cleaning a light won't kill you either. All that may happen is that it will get dirty. We don't know your ceiling height, thus can't advise WHAT this lighting could or should be. It sounds as though you have only an eight foot ceiling and hence the light you now have, which you don't consider to be decorative. It is probably BEST replaced with two or three recessed lights.
